Device needs to be online for LocalTuya to receive updates for target temperature
I have several Beok Wifi Thermostats (TGW60W-Wifi-WP) which worked last winter, but don't work as expected when trying to reactivate them again for this winter.
The problem is, that if the device is not connected to the internet and I set the target temperature on the thermostat, I don't get an update into HA. Even when I pull for the current state of the device with the local-tuya node-red plugin I get an old value for DPS 2 (the target temperature). When the actual root temperature of the thermostat changes I get an update. I can also change the target temperature on my tuya app or using localtuya, and it is correctly reflected on the physical device, so the local connection works in principal and for most parameters. I have 5 devices, and didn't change anything in the configuration since last year, but probably made several updates. I turned on debug logging for localTuya but didn't see anything suspicious.
When I grant the device access to the internet, it starts working again - but one of the points of local tuya for me was, that it works without internet access of the device.
Would a DP-dump be helpful here? What other debug methods should I try to provide more information?
Edit: by not connected to the internet I mean that the internet access of the device is blocked by the router.
